Brief Description

Position Summary

The Communications Manager will manage the implementation of communications, online engagement, and public outreach for CRi. With strategic direction from the Director of Development & Communications, this position plays a central role in promoting the organization’s brand, driving engagement, complementing the Development Team's work, and maintaining metrics and dashboards for digital communications. The Manager will supervise the Engagement Coordinator, whose primary focus will be social media content creation and audience engagement, and in-house photography and video needs.

Principal Duties And Responsibilities

Publications & Email Marketing

Manage production of the Annual Report and monthly newsletter, organizing the drafting, content collection and layout, printing, and distribution. Collaborate with Development Team on how to attract new donors and cultivate existing relationships.

Create and manage the production of marketing materials including flyers, brochures, presentations, and other documents. Ensure branding and messaging consistency.

Write engaging blog and email content that aligns with organizational goals and resonates with target audiences. Manage layout and publishing workflows.

Monitor email campaign performance and adjust strategies to improve results.

Social Media Management

Oversee daily operations for all social media channels, mentoring Engagement Coordinator and ensuring all content posted is compelling, portrays CRi’s expertise and brand, and aligns with communications strategy approved by the Director.

Manage execution of all social media workflows and deadlines according to overall editorial calendar for all CRi platforms.

Monitor and analyze social media metrics to refine strategies and improve performance.

Stay updated on social media trends to ensure innovation aligned with long-term goals and best practices to ensure optimal platform utilization.

Website Quality Assurance

Oversee website update workflows to ensure all content is timely, current, and accompanied by visuals that meet organizational branding standards.

Manage workflows to support weekly blog posts and other content marketing aligned with communications strategies to increase visibility of CRi website.

Optimize and track website presence, maintaining metrics dashboards.

Assist Director in managing external website contractors, serving as primary contact for assigned design, application installation, and upgrade prospects.

Community Outreach

Collaborate with Volunteer Program Manager to raise awareness about CRi at community events, ensuring presence optimizes volunteer recruitment opportunities.

Organize contents of CRi tables and exhibits at community events, from securing space to producing to shipping all display materials.

Capture new subscribers for CRi’s newsletter and other communications onsite.

Writing, Editing, & Distribution Support

Assist Director with media relations efforts by drafting assigned press releases. Manage building and maintenance of press release distribution lists for Director’s press outreach.

Copy edit and proofread donor, and other communications and materials, as assigned.

Requirements

Qualifications

4+ years of experience managing diverse communications needs of nonprofit, including managing organizational publication production, websites and social media.

A bachelor’s degree in communications, public relations, English, or related field.

Experience with engagement automation platforms, preferably with Hubspot.

Information design skills and proficiency with Canva or other graphic creation software. Adobe Creative Suite desired but not required.

The ability to collaborate with the Development Team and throughout the organization on projects and manage multiple priorities and deadlines.

Strong written and oral communications skills, and the ability to incorporate established key messages.

Prior experience supervising direct reports.

Physical Demands

Typical office/administrative environment and physical demands.

Working Environment

Hybrid Office environment.

Travel within Virginia, Maryland and the District of Columbia

Supervision Received

Works under direct supervision of Director of Development & Communications.

Supervision Exercised

Supervises the Engagement Coordinator
